What Makes a Poker Site Safe?
Regulation and Licensing
The first indicator of a safe poker site is its licensing and regulation. Reputable platforms operate under licenses issued by recognized authorities such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, or the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ority. These organizations impose strict standards, ensuring that platforms adhere to fair gaming practices, implement responsible gambling policies, and maintain high standards of security.
Security Measures
Players should always prioritize sites that utilize advanced security protocols. Look for sites that employ SSL encryption technology, which safeguards personal and financial data from unauthorized access. Additionally, reputable sites often have robust firewalls and regular security audits to protect user data and maintain a secure gaming environment.
Fairness and Randomness
Trustworthy poker platforms use certified random number generators (RNGs) to ensure that the outcome of each game is genuinely unpredictable. Reputable sites often have their RNGs regularly tested and certified by independent agencies like eCOGRA. This certification provides additional assurance that the games are fair and unbiased.

Responsible Gambling Tools
Good platforms promote responsible gambling by providing players with tools to set deposit limits, self-exclusion options, and access to support organizations. These features help prevent gambling-related problems and demonstrate a site’s commitment to player welfare.

Deposit and Withdrawal Procedures
Reliable sites process transactions quickly and with minimal hassle. Look for platforms that specify clear withdrawal times and have a straightforward verification process. Registration and ongoing identity verification are essential to prevent fraud and maintain a secure gaming environment.
Security and Privacy
Top poker sites prioritize security and privacy by encrypting transaction data and safeguarding customer information. Additionally, they adhere to strict privacy policies that prevent data misuse or unauthorized sharing.
